    El·e·ment
    /ˈeləmənt/

    noun

    • 1. a part or aspect of something abstract, especially one that is essential or characteristic: "the death had all the elements of a great tabloid story" Similar componentconstituentpartsection
    • 2. each of more than one hundred substances that cannot be chemically interconverted or broken down into simpler substances and are primary constituents of matter. Each element is distinguished by its atomic number, i.e. the number of protons in the nuclei of its atoms.
